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

Amazon Aurora

  • Aurora requires AWS ecosystem knowledge and integration with other AWS services
  • Pricing can become expensive with high-traffic applications using many read replicas
  • Limited support for non-relational data types compared to NoSQL alternatives

Google Chrome

  • Multiple critical security vulnerabilities requiring frequent updates; 151 security flaws patched in Chrome 151 including 22 critical severities
  • Frequent arbitrary code execution vulnerabilities allow remote attackers to execute code inside sandbox via crafted HTML pages
  • Known use-after-free and integer overflow issues in V8 JavaScript engine and Codecs

Amazon Aurora: Is Amazon Aurora compatible with MySQL and PostgreSQL?

Yes, Amazon Aurora offers MySQL and PostgreSQL compatibility with full compatibility to their open-source counterparts, allowing you to migrate existing databases with standard tools.

Google Chrome: Does Google Chrome have offline browsing capabilities?

Chrome can display cached versions of previously visited web pages offline. Chrome removed the experimental offline mode flag, but can automatically load cached pages when offline for sites you have visited before.

Amazon Aurora: What uptime SLA does Amazon Aurora provide?

Aurora is designed for up to 99.99% single-region uptime and 99.999% multi-region uptime with automatic failover.

Amazon Aurora: How much does Amazon Aurora cost?

Aurora uses serverless, usage-based pricing where you pay only for consumed capacity. Typical pricing ranges from $50-70 per month for minimal setups to $400-600 per month for small production clusters.

Amazon Aurora: Can Amazon Aurora scale automatically?

Yes, Aurora automatically scales to match workload demands without performance degradation, supporting both read and write scaling.

Amazon Aurora: How many read replicas does Aurora support?

Aurora supports up to 15 low-latency read replicas for distributing read traffic across your application.
